Transaction 1ef531ea80a68c6889c0fce524d42368746d0940c4362019efbfff63ce0be594
1 Input
2 Outputs
- 1ef531ea80a68c6889c0fce524d42368746d0940c4362019efbfff63ce0be594:0
- 1ef531ea80a68c6889c0fce524d42368746d0940c4362019efbfff63ce0be594:1
value 10000000
address 3HaSTx5ysVa8yLL3fECysGs2hrtBVk1Bqe
value 50300010
address 171uQHa2SSv6t81AQD3Q1V7e8HG3g6gU8J